Crate for handling SDP (RFC 4566) session descriptions, including a parser and serializer.
Serializing an SDP
// Create SDP session description let sdp = sdp_types::Session { ... }; // And write it to an `Vec<u8>` let mut output = Vec::new(); sdp.write(&mut output).unwrap();
Parsing an SDP
// Parse SDP session description from a byte slice let sdp = sdp_types::Session::parse(&data).unwrap(); // Access the 'tool' attribute match sdp.get_first_attribute_value("tool") { Ok(Some(tool)) => println!("tool: {}", tool), Ok(None) => println!("tool: empty"), Err(_) => println!("no tool attribute"), }
Limitations
-
SDP session descriptions are by default in UTF-8 but an optional
charsetattribute can change this for various SDP fields, including various other attributes. This is currently not supported, only UTF-8 is supported. -
Network addresses, Phone numbers, E-Mail addresses and various other fields are currently parsed as a plain string and not according to the SDP grammar.
Structs
| Attribute | Attributes for the session or media. |
| AttributeNotFoundError | Error returned when an attribute is not found. |
| Bandwidth | Bandwidth information for the session or media. |
| Connection | Connection data for the session or media. |
| Key | Encryption key for the session or media. |
| Media | Media description. |
| Origin | Originator of the session. |
| Repeat | Repeat times for timing information. |
| Session | SDP session description. |
| Time | Timing information of the session. |
| TimeZone | Time zone information for the session. |
